I got new injecters almost a year ago. They are 36lbs. and i have fuel pressure set at 40-42 psi line on. Hold should that pressure be held for? Mine will hold for awhile and slowly go down till zero.
Could i have an injector problem or it that normal?

Scott, that sounds perfectly normal. I wouldn't want to go out on a limb & say exactly how long they should take to bleed down, but I will say that a few hours or so seems to be the norm. I'm certain I'll be corrected if necessary.:)
 
thing is, your fuel pressure is set high....should be like 42-45 with the vac line off....that will look like 38 or so with the line on

I have seen fuel systems hold pressure for a month and others that go away in 10 min.....if it doesn't drop pressure immediately, it is prolly fine
